devel@ where you _can_ ask
 help / color / mirror / Atom feed
* Re: [newbies] [#196428] EPERM nudoku.git=0.2.5-alt1
  @ 2017-12-13 15:52   ` Ivan Zakharyaschev
  2017-12-13 16:20     ` Ivan Zakharyaschev
  0 siblings, 1 reply; 2+ messages in thread
From: Ivan Zakharyaschev @ 2017-12-13 15:52 UTC (permalink / raw)
  To: devel-newbies

[-- Attachment #1: Type: text/plain, Size: 4846 bytes --]

Hi!

On Wed, 13 Dec 2017, Grigory Ustinov wrote:

> Вот этот.
>
>
> On 11.12.2017 15:03, Girar Builder awaiter robot wrote:
>>  http://git.altlinux.org/tasks/196428/logs/events.1.1.log
>>
>>  2017-Dec-11 12:00:17 :: task #196428 for sisyphus started by grenka:
>>  #100 build 0.2.5-alt1 from /people/grenka/packages/nudoku.git

А можно это собрать с libncursesw-devel? widechar больше отвечает 
современным условиям, когда люди используют Unicode.

$ tail -20 /tasks/196428/build/100/x86_64/log
Executing: /bin/sh -e /usr/src/tmp/rpm-tmp.9zSu2B
find-requires: running scripts 
(cpp,debuginfo,files,lib,pam,perl,pkgconfig,pkgconfiglib,python,rpmlib,shebang,shell,static,symlinks)
Requires: /lib64/ld-linux-x86-64.so.2, libc.so.6(GLIBC_2.2.5)(64bit), 
libc.so.6(GLIBC_2.3.4)(64bit), libc.so.6(GLIBC_2.4)(64bit), 
libncurses.so.5()(64bit) >= 
set:mhWilR7j7N2zHqwiaHrXTS2AypXwIjJlH6Asxd1svKOnn9fGTeMeH0, 
libtinfo.so.5()(64bit) >= set:ljdI5NFfLll, rtld(GNU_HASH)
Requires(rpmlib): rpmlib(SetVersions)
Finding debuginfo files (using /usr/lib/rpm/find-debuginfo-files)
Executing: /bin/sh -e /usr/src/tmp/rpm-tmp.UXzP9g
Creating nudoku-debuginfo package
Processing files: nudoku-debuginfo-0.2.5-alt1
Finding Provides (using /usr/lib/rpm/find-provides)
Executing: /bin/sh -e /usr/src/tmp/rpm-tmp.hlmu1Y
find-provides: running scripts (debuginfo)
Finding Requires (using /usr/lib/rpm/find-requires)
Executing: /bin/sh -e /usr/src/tmp/rpm-tmp.EFRsDJ
find-requires: running scripts (debuginfo)
Requires: nudoku = 0.2.5-alt1, 
/usr/lib/debug/lib64/ld-linux-x86-64.so.2.debug, debug64(libc.so.6), 
debug64(libncurses.so.5), debug64(libtinfo.so.5)
Wrote: /usr/src/RPM/SRPMS/nudoku-0.2.5-alt1.src.rpm
Wrote: /usr/src/RPM/RPMS/x86_64/nudoku-0.2.5-alt1.x86_64.rpm
Wrote: /usr/src/RPM/RPMS/x86_64/nudoku-debuginfo-0.2.5-alt1.x86_64.rpm
6.02user 2.30system 0:14.34elapsed 58%CPU (0avgtext+0avgdata 
54876maxresident)k
0inputs+0outputs (0major+442066minor)pagefaults 0swaps
$

Например, помню, python иногда собирался с libncurses-devel вместо 
libncursesw-devel (можно просто одно на другое поменять, других изменений 
не потребовалось), и это приводило к ошибкам работы (с Unicode). С тех пор 
считаю, что по умолчанию надо использовать libncursesw-devel всегда.

$ apt-cache depends python3-modules-curses
python3-modules-curses-3.5.1-alt10
   Depends: <libncursesw.so.5()(64bit)>
     libncursesw-5.9-alt10
   Depends: <libpanelw.so.5()(64bit)>
     libncursesw-5.9-alt10
   Depends: <libtinfo.so.5()(64bit)>
     libtinfo-5.9-alt10
   Depends: <python3(_curses)>
     python3-modules-curses-3.5.1-alt10
   Depends: <python3(_curses_panel)>
     python3-modules-curses-3.5.1-alt10
   Depends: python3 = 3.5.1-alt10
$ apt-cache depends python-modules-curses
python-modules-curses-2.7.14-alt1
   Depends: python-base = 2.7.14-alt1
   Depends: <libncursesw.so.5()(64bit)>
     libncursesw-5.9-alt10
   Depends: <libpanelw.so.5()(64bit)>
     libncursesw-5.9-alt10
   Depends: <libtinfo.so.5()(64bit)>
     libtinfo-5.9-alt10
   Obsoletes: <python2.7-modules-curses>
$


>>  2017-Dec-11 12:00:17 :: [i586] #100 nudoku.git 0.2.5-alt1: build start
>>  2017-Dec-11 12:00:17 :: [x86_64] #100 nudoku.git 0.2.5-alt1: build start
>>  2017-Dec-11 12:01:06 :: [i586] #100 nudoku.git 0.2.5-alt1: build OK
>>  2017-Dec-11 12:01:06 :: [x86_64] #100 nudoku.git 0.2.5-alt1: build OK
>>  2017-Dec-11 12:01:11 :: build check OK
>>  2017-Dec-11 12:01:11 :: noarch check OK
>>  2017-Dec-11 12:01:12 :: plan: src +1 -0 =18128, i586 +2 -0 =33640, x86_64
>>  +2 -0 =33637
>>  2017-Dec-11 12:01:12 :: version check OK
>>  2017-Dec-11 12:01:51 :: generated apt indices
>>  2017-Dec-11 12:01:51 :: created next repo
>>  2017-Dec-11 12:02:04 :: dependencies check OK
>>  2017-Dec-11 12:02:30 :: ELF symbols check OK
>>  2017-Dec-11 12:02:55 :: [x86_64] #100 nudoku: install check OK
>>  2017-Dec-11 12:02:55 :: [i586] #100 nudoku: install check OK
>>  2017-Dec-11 12:03:17 :: [x86_64] #100 nudoku-debuginfo: install check OK
>>  2017-Dec-11 12:03:18 :: [i586] #100 nudoku-debuginfo: install check OK
>>  2017-Dec-11 12:03:34 :: [x86_64-i586] generated apt indices
>>  2017-Dec-11 12:03:34 :: [x86_64-i586] created next repo
>>  2017-Dec-11 12:03:42 :: [x86_64-i586] dependencies check OK
>>  2017-Dec-11 12:03:42 :: gears inheritance check OK
>>  2017-Dec-11 12:03:42 :: srpm inheritance check OK
>>  girar-check-perms: access to nudoku DENIED for grenka: does not belong to
>>  maintainers list yet
>>  nudoku: Operation not permitted
>>  2017-Dec-11 12:03:42 :: acl check FAILED
>>  2017-Dec-11 12:03:42 :: task #196428 for sisyphus EPERM
>

^ permalink raw reply	[flat|nested] 2+ messages in thread

* Re: [newbies] [#196428] EPERM nudoku.git=0.2.5-alt1
  2017-12-13 15:52   ` [newbies] [#196428] EPERM nudoku.git=0.2.5-alt1 Ivan Zakharyaschev
@ 2017-12-13 16:20     ` Ivan Zakharyaschev
  0 siblings, 0 replies; 2+ messages in thread
From: Ivan Zakharyaschev @ 2017-12-13 16:20 UTC (permalink / raw)
  To: devel@ where you _can_ ask

[-- Attachment #1: Type: text/plain, Size: 2078 bytes --]


On Wed, 13 Dec 2017, Ivan Zakharyaschev wrote:

>>  On 11.12.2017 15:03, Girar Builder awaiter robot wrote:
>> >   http://git.altlinux.org/tasks/196428/logs/events.1.1.log
>> > 
>> >   2017-Dec-11 12:00:17 :: task #196428 for sisyphus started by grenka:
>> >   #100 build 0.2.5-alt1 from /people/grenka/packages/nudoku.git
>
> А можно это собрать с libncursesw-devel? widechar больше отвечает современным 
> условиям, когда люди используют Unicode.

> Например, помню, python иногда собирался с libncurses-devel вместо 
> libncursesw-devel (можно просто одно на другое поменять, других изменений не 
> потребовалось), и это приводило к ошибкам работы (с Unicode). С тех пор 
> считаю, что по умолчанию надо использовать libncursesw-devel всегда.

К сожаленью, с nudoku так просто не получилось. Хоть оно и приехало в 
сборочную среду:

$ cd /tasks/196683/build/100/x86_64
$ cat chroot_BR
libncurses-devel	5.9-alt10	x86_64	ncurses-5.9-alt10.src.rpm 
f283399718a3ef635948f44be8cafc4b39fac0aa
libncursesw-devel	5.9-alt10	x86_64	ncurses-5.9-alt10.src.rpm 
39f9d8a9fc960d324511258795408bc7f0418e5b
libtinfo-devel	5.9-alt10	x86_64	ncurses-5.9-alt10.src.rpm 
30e648b7059a13d167ccd9243999666a4c669320

но не подхватилось:

$ fgrep ncurses log
x86_64-alt-linux-gcc  -pipe -Wall -Werror -g -O2   -o nudoku main.o 
sudoku.o -lncurses
Requires: /lib64/ld-linux-x86-64.so.2, libc.so.6(GLIBC_2.2.5)(64bit), 
libc.so.6(GLIBC_2.3.4)(64bit), libc.so.6(GLIBC_2.4)(64bit), 
libncurses.so.5()(64bit) >= 
set:mhWilR7j7N2zHqwiaHrXTS2AypXwIjJlH6Asxd1svKOnn9fGTeMeH0, 
libtinfo.so.5()(64bit) >= set:ljdI5NFfLll, rtld(GNU_HASH)
Requires: nudoku = 0.2.5-alt1, 
/usr/lib/debug/lib64/ld-linux-x86-64.so.2.debug, debug64(libc.so.6), 
debug64(libncurses.so.5), debug64(libtinfo.so.5)
$

^ permalink raw reply	[flat|nested] 2+ messages in thread

end of thread, other threads:[~2017-12-13 16:20 UTC | newest]

Thread overview: 2+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2017-12-13 15:52   ` [newbies] [#196428] EPERM nudoku.git=0.2.5-alt1 Ivan Zakharyaschev
2017-12-13 16:20     ` Ivan Zakharyaschev

devel@ where you _can_ ask

This inbox may be cloned and mirrored by anyone:

	git clone --mirror http://lore.altlinux.org/devel-newbies/0 devel-newbies/git/0.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 devel-newbies devel-newbies/ http://lore.altlinux.org/devel-newbies \
		devel-newbies@lists.altlinux.org devel-newbies@lists.altlinux.ru devel-newbies@lists.altlinux.com
	public-inbox-index devel-newbies

Example config snippet for mirrors.
Newsgroup available over NNTP:
	nntp://lore.altlinux.org/org.altlinux.lists.devel-newbies


AGPL code for this site: git clone https://public-inbox.org/public-inbox.git